HUDSON — A 47-year-old man attacked another man and a woman with a ninja sword after accusing them of stealing his socks, according to the Pasco County Sheriff’s Office.
Brandon Donald McCray, 47, was arrested Tuesday afternoon and faces charges of attempted murder and aggravated domestic battery with a deadly weapon.
Deputies said McCray accused several guests and residents of his home of stealing his socks and started threatening them. He then left the home and returned with a ninja sword, according to an arrest report.
McCray sliced the woman’s leg and then swung at the man’s throat, attempting to kill or seriously injure him, deputies said. The arrest report said the man’s hands and arms were injured in an ensuing altercation.
McCray was being held Wednesday in the Pasco County jail in lieu of $150,000 bail.
